According to reports, the company successfully scaled its operational output and strengthened its financial liquidity, demonstrating its ability to expand capabilities effectively. This performance was driven by increased cash flow, which directly bolstered the company's balance sheet at the close of the fiscal period.
While current price data for the instrument is unavailable at this time, the positive operational results point toward continued growth within the gold mining sector. Financial data indicates that the company managed to balance costs while increasing output, as evidenced by the growth in available cash reserves. This development serves as a bullish indicator for metals sector investors, as the increased reserves reflect the company's capacity to navigate future market volatility.
Looking at the broader economic landscape, traders are monitoring significant upcoming data that may influence risk appetite, including the U.S. Producer Price Index and the Bank of Canada's interest rate decision. In the absence of specific closing price levels, focus remains on Westgold's ability to maintain this production momentum in future periods as a primary factor for stock valuation.
